Loci is a new community app that connects you with what’s happening in Isles. It helps you stay informed about local news, services and events, while also making it easier to share information, get involved and support your community.
You can use Loci to:
• Discover local updates, activities, and opportunities in one trusted place
• Easily find services and contact Council of the Isles of Scilly, or local groups when you need support
• Share useful information with neighbours and stay connected to your area
Loci brings your Isles local community online in a way that’s positive, inclusive, and privacy-friendly.
